K. Michael Conaway sold Sensata Technologies Holding NV (NYSE: ST)

K. Michael Conaway (R-TX), a U.S. Representative, has disclosed 1 trade in Sensata Technologies Holding NV (ST) since 2016, a single sale, worth an estimated $8K in disclosed volume (the midpoint of the dollar ranges members report, not exact amounts).

The trade highlighted here is a sale: K. Michael Conaway sold $1,001 - $15,000 of Sensata Technologies Holding NV (NYSE: ST) on September 12, 2016. Since that trade, ST is up +32.05% against the S&P 500 up +301.45%, an outperformance of -269.40%.

Is it legal for K. Michael Conaway to trade Sensata Technologies Holding NV (ST) stock?

Yes. Members of Congress are allowed to trade individual stocks, including Sensata Technologies Holding NV (ST), but the STOCK Act of 2012 requires them to publicly disclose each transaction within 45 days. Quantellect tracks those disclosures; this page does not imply the trade was improper.

How soon must members of Congress disclose a trade?

Under the STOCK Act, members of Congress must publicly report a covered transaction within 45 days of the trade. Filings can still be delayed, amended, or contain errors.
